What Do You Suggest For Having Injury Thrice In Right Shoulder When Playing Basketball?
my 15 yr old son plays basketball and this is the 3rd time he has injured his right shoulder while playing. it seems to happen when he fights for the ball or blocks a shot. he is bothered by it so much that he cannot practice or play until a a week or so has elapsed where it feels better, but then he injures it again after playing another couple games. what do you suggest? thanks.
I wish you had described the nature of injury. The commonest cause of injury in the same should is due to either, an unstable shoulder joint; or, a recurrent dislocation of shoulder joint, which occurs as a result of damage to the tissues forming the joint, which become lax or rupture.
The exact cause can be ascertained by MRI of the affected shoulder joint. The corrective treatment would depend on MRI findings.
